description In this research, the comparative proteome is the protein analysis of irradiated mutant and wild type Oryza sativa to detect the presence or absence of proteins and the direct measurement of relative protein abundances. This is done first by the extraction of total protein from the sample, and then protein was separated by using SDS - PAGE and 2D - PAGE. These proteomic methods were used to obtain a protein profile ofrice total seed proteins and identify important functional protein component. Then, results were analyzed using Delta2D - Gel analysis software. Overall, matching protein spots of irradiated mutant varieties of Mutant 28, Mutant 39 and Mutant 40 with variety MR219 - wild type were 101, 103 and 107 respectively. These results expand our understanding of the rice proteome and improve our knowledge of the cellular biology of rice seeds. To obtain the new desirable trait in crops, mutation breeding was vastly used. Since, mutation cause changes in protein expression, protein analysis was done to know which protein undergo alteration.
